Common Causes of Water Damage in Homes and Businesses

Water damage often occurs suddenly, leaving homes vulnerable. In Petaluma, we see minor leaks escalate into serious problems before homeowners can react. The causes we handle most often include:

  • Burst pipes: Pipes can break due to age, freezing temperatures, or sudden pressure changes. Water can spread rapidly, affecting walls, floors, and personal items.
  • Roof leaks: Damaged shingles or flashing can allow rainwater to enter your home. Even minor leaks over time can saturate ceilings and walls.
  • Flooding or storms: Heavy rain or flash floods can overwhelm drainage systems. Properties near creeks, rivers, or low-lying areas are particularly vulnerable.
  • Appliance failures: Washing machines, water heaters, and dishwashers sometimes malfunction. When this happens, water can pool in unexpected places, damaging floors and surrounding areas.

Immediate Risks if Water Damage is Left Unaddressed

Ignoring water damage can worsen problems rapidly. We see properties where waiting even a day increases repair costs and introduces new hazards. Some immediate risks include:

  • Structural weakening: Water can seep into floors, walls, and foundations. Over time, this can compromise the stability of your home.
  • Mold growth and health hazards: Mold begins growing within 24–48 hours in damp conditions. It can affect air quality and trigger allergies or respiratory issues.
  • Damage to personal property and electronics: Furniture, appliances, and electronics can suffer irreversible harm if water remains in contact for too long.

Prioritize Safety

Your safety comes first when dealing with water. Flooded areas can hide hazards that may not be obvious at first glance.

  • Avoid walking through water if electricity is on; cords or outlets may carry current.
  • Look for structural instability, sagging ceilings, or soft floors before entering affected areas.
  • Check for gas leaks by noticing unusual smells or hissing sounds; evacuate if needed.
  • Keep children and pets away from wet areas until it’s safe.

Taking a moment to inspect hazards can prevent accidents and allow our team to respond safely.

Stop the Flow of Water

Stopping the source of water quickly limits additional damage to your property.

  • Shut off the main water supply if a pipe has burst.
  • Turn off leaking appliances, such as washing machines or water heaters.
  • For minor leaks, use towels, buckets, or temporary barriers to contain water.
  • Clear drains or remove blockages that may worsen water accumulation.

Document the Damage

Keeping a clear record of the damage is important for insurance and repair planning.

  • Take photos and videos of all affected areas from multiple angles.
  • Create a list of damaged furniture, electronics, and structural elements.
  • Note the approximate time and cause of the damage to help with claims.

Why Water Damage Restoration in Petaluma Is Important 

Petaluma experiences a mix of weather conditions that can lead to unexpected water damage. Heavy rains, seasonal storms, and occasional flooding put homes at risk, while older plumbing systems in many local properties can contribute to leaks or pipe bursts.

  • Frequent rain and storms: Petaluma receives over 27 inches of rain annually (NOAA Climate Data), which can infiltrate roofs, foundations, or basements if not properly maintained.
  • Aging infrastructure: Many homes and commercial buildings in Petaluma were built decades ago, and plumbing or roofing may be prone to leaks.
  • Proximity to waterways: Areas near the Petaluma River are more vulnerable to flooding, especially during the winter months.

Preventive Measures for Homeowners

Routine checks help catch potential problems early. Inspecting plumbing, roofs, and appliances regularly helps identify leaks, worn-out seals, or water buildup before it escalates.

  • Check pipes for corrosion or slow leaks, particularly in basements, kitchens, and bathrooms.
  • Inspect roofs for missing shingles, clogged gutters, or signs of water intrusion.
  • Examine appliances such as water heaters, washing machines, and dishwashers for leaks or malfunctions.
  • Installing water detection devices or sump pumps can alert you to moisture before it causes extensive damage.
